May. 1st, 2005 05:34 amThe official Star Wars site is hosting a music video entitled "A Hero Falls".
To quote another movie, Don't Panic.
The music in question is John Williams. The video (which does have a few brief spoilers, mostly of combat maneuvers already partially shown in the most recent trailer) is one of sixteen that will be on a DVD packaged with the Episode 3 soundtrack (available on Tuesday). Mr. Williams edited his own music to go with the videos, which will distill the entire six-movie series down to about 70 minutes.
